区块链是一种分散的数据库技术,其通过加密和网络节点的协作,确保数据的可靠性和透明性。区块链的核心特征在于其数据结构的设计——以“区块”形式记录交易,每个区块中包含了一定数量的交易信息,并且通过哈希算法与前一个区块相连接,形成“链”的结构。这个链条便构成了完整的区块链。
区块链的第一次亮相是在2008年,当时一位名为“中本聪”的匿名人士发布了一篇白皮书,题为《比特币:一种点对点的电子现金系统》。在这篇白皮书中,中本聪详细描述了比特币的工作原理及背后的区块链技术。2009年1月3日,中本聪挖出了区块链上的第一个区块——创世区块,标志着比特币及区块链的正式诞生。
在2009年至2013年间,区块链技术主要集中在比特币的应用上。比特币的首个交易是在2010年进行的,当时一个程序员以1万比特币购买了两块披萨,这一事件被认为是区块链历史上的一个重要里程碑。随着比特币的逐步成熟,区块链技术逐渐引起了全球的关注,各国的学者和技术爱好者开始探索其背后的技术原理及可能的应用领域。
2014年,区块链技术的创新者们开始意识到,区块链不仅仅可以应用于货币交易,还可以用于去中心化的应用。以太坊在这一年推出,提供了一种可以在区块链上编写智能合约的框架,进一步扩展了区块链的应用场景。智能合约是一种自执行的合约,合约的条款以计算机代码的形式编写并存储在区块链上,运行后不可更改。
随着区块链技术的演化,各种新的区块链平台和应用不断涌现,从金融领域到供应链管理、投票系统、身份认证等多个领域,区块链技术展现出了其去中心化、不可篡改、透明性的特点,使其成为许多现代应用中不可或缺的一部分。不过,区块链技术的推广与应用也面临着不少挑战。
首先,区块链技术的安全性是一个重要的问题。尽管公共链的交易记录是安全的,但由于其开放性,也容易受到黑客攻击。个别项目出现的安全漏洞可能导致用户资金的损失,进而影响整体的信任度。其次,传统互联网技术与区块链技术的结合也很复杂,许多企业在导入区块链技术时常常面临技术壁垒和成本高昂的问题。此外,监管政策的不确定性也可能会影响区块链技术的广泛应用。例如,各国对加密货币的监管政策不一,这对区块链项目的合法性和市场接受度构成了挑战。
区块链的安全性源于其去中心化和分布式的特性。传统的数据库系统通常依赖于中心化的服务器来存储和验证数据,而区块链则将数据分布在全球各地的节点上,每个节点都有完整的区块链副本。这一结构使得任何单一节点都无法控制整个网络,极大地增强了数据篡改的难度。
此外,区块链通过加密算法确保了数据的安全性。每个区块包含一个哈希值,该哈希值是前一个区块的哈希值与新交易信息经过加密算法计算后的结果。一旦区块被添加到区块链中,任何想要改变数据的行为都需要重新计算整个链的哈希值,这在现实中几乎是不可能的,因为这需要极大的计算能力和时间。
再者,区块链的共识机制,如工作量证明(PoW)或权益证明(PoS),确保了网络中的各个节点均参与网络的维护与验证,使得即使部分节点出现故障或被攻击,整个网络依然能正常运行。正是这些技术特点,使得区块链能够在众多应用中展现出其不可篡改与可靠的重要特征。
区块链的应用场景非常广泛,以下是一些显著的应用领域:
1. **金融服务**:区块链技术在金融行业中的应用主要体现在跨境支付、清算和结算等环节。其去中心化的特性使得交易成本大幅降低,速度明显加快。
2. **供应链管理**:区块链技术可以用来跟踪产品的真实来源,确保供应链的透明度。例如,通过区块链记录每一个环节的交易信息,消费者可以追踪到食品的来源。而生产商及销售商也能确保获得公平的交易。
3. **医疗健康**:在医疗领域,区块链可以用于存储患者的健康记录,确保数据真实且不被篡改,使得医务人员可以信任其获取的健康数据,帮助提高医疗安全性。
4. **身份认证**:通过区块链技术创建的数字身份可以保护用户的隐私,防止身份盗窃。个人可以掌控自己的身份信息,并根据需要选择与谁共享。
5. **法务领域**:智能合约的出现使得法律文件能够自动履行。一旦合约条件满足,合约自动执行,便捷且透明,减少了中介的参与。
区块链技术的未来发展趋势可以从几个方面分析:
1. **可扩展性提升**:现阶段,许多区块链平台在交易速度和吞吐量上遭遇瓶颈,未来将有人提出更高效的协议与技术,帮助实现更快的交易确认及更多的用户参与。
2. **合规性与标准化**:随着区块链技术的普及,越来越多的国家开始制定相关的法律法规,推动区块链走向合规化。同时,行业标准的建立将有助于更广泛的市场参与者进入区块链领域。
3. **跨链技术**:为了满足不同区块链之间的互操作性需求,跨链协议将成为未来的重要研究领域。实现不同区块链之间的信息共享和价值转移,将极大推动区块链生态系统的发展。
4. **去中心化金融(DeFi)与非同质化代币(NFT)**:项目前景看好,去中心化金融将提供更加开放和透明的金融服务,而NFT则为数字资产的独特性提供了新的解决方案,助力艺术品、游戏道具等领域的数字经济发展。
投资与参与区块链项目,我们需要关注以下几个方面:
1. **项目评估**:在选择投资的区块链项目时,了解其团队背景、技术实力、商业模式等至关重要。建议关注项目的白皮书、路演、论坛,以及项目的GitHub等技术开源资料。
2. **风险控制**:区块链行业本身存在较高的风险,因此设立合理的投资额度,并分散投资可以降低潜在的损失风险。适当的时机交易,可以获得更高的收益。
3. **参与社区**:许多优秀的区块链项目拥有活跃的社区,参与社区活动不仅能够获取最新的信息,提升自身在行业中的专业知识,还可以通过社交网络建立人脉。
4. **教育与学习**:区块链技术日新月异,需要不断学习。参加行业会议、线上课程,甚至攻读相关学位,都可以帮助项目参与者在竞争中占据优势。
总之,区块链的诞生与发展有着深远的影响,作为一种新兴技术,它的发展潜力依然巨大,尽管存在一定的挑战与风险,但我们有理由相信,以区块链为基础的未来是值得期待的。
leave a reply